Ticket #—Vault locked after payload-compression rollout. Plugin authors: the Densitron SDK now zstd-compresses telemetry batches before upload, and the staging credentials vault relocked itself during the migration window. Until it is unsealed, your test payloads will be rejected with a sealed-store error rather than a compression error, so do not change your encoder settings. We have verified the compression path itself is healthy. To unseal the staging vault and resume test uploads, enter the recovery passphrase below.

unlock words, fawig-bagef: olidor-holir-istox-holath-tamys-quenion-giliel

Subject: tailcurrent 1.9 shipped

Heads up for whoever is on call: tailcurrent 1.9 is now the default on the jump hosts. The --since flag finally accepts relative durations, and multi-host tailing no longer drops lines during reconnects. If a stream stalls, restart with --resume rather than killing the session; state is persisted locally. Old 1.8 binaries stay available under tailcurrent-legacy for two weeks. For incident notes, reference the trace token printed below this message.

build token for kajog-baguf: htk14_e43bf70f92bbf6

**First-Day Checklist — Locker Assignment (Night Shift)**

When a new starter arrives for their first night at Dunmere Works, take them to the changing rooms off the west corridor and assign the lowest-numbered empty locker, recording it in the night-shift ledger by the door. Check the locker is clean, the hook intact, and the vent unblocked before handing it over. Explain that lockers are cleared monthly. Then issue the starter the changing-room door code below.

turnstile pass: bdg-QU-7

Ticket #3051: So the user-module split from the old Copperden monolith hit a snag — the extracted Personfold service was still using the monolith's old credential to talk to the Vexbridge profile store, and that thing expired last night. Logins are fine, but profile edits are bouncing. We minted a fresh scoped credential for Personfold only; flagging you for a quick security sign-off before rollout. The new key is pasted below for review.

API key for kajeg-tajop: qvz3-w1m